Abstract

The EMI noise source impedance of an SMPS is essential in EMC design, and because DM noise is easy to identify and control but CM noise is still hard to characterize, more concerns are with CM noise. This paper deals with the modeling of CM noise source and introduces a simple way to suppress high frequency common mode EMI noise for switching mode power converters by means of common mode noise source impedance control. Experiments and EMI test results are presented to validate the CM noise suppression method.
